import uuid
from charms.reactive import RelationBase
from charms.reactive import hook
from charms.reactive import scopes
class KeystoneDomainBackendProvides(RelationBase):
scope = scopes.GLOBAL
@hook('{provides:keystone-domain-backend}-relation-joined')
def joined(self):
self.set_state('{relation_name}.connected')
@hook('{provides:keystone-domain-backend}-relation-{broken,departed}')
def departed(self):
self.remove_state('{relation_name}.connected')
def domain_name(self, name):
"""
Set the domain name for the identity backend
"""
relation_info = {
'domain-name': name,
}
self.set_remote(**relation_info)
def trigger_restart(self):
"""
Trigger a restart of keystone
"""
relation_info = {
'restart-nonce': str(uuid.uuid4())
}
self.set_remote(**relation_info)
